Delia Owens’ debut novel, Where the Crawdads Sing , is a multi-genre phenomenon that blends a with a murder mystery and a lush tribute to the natural world . While it has received immense praise for its atmospheric writing, it has also sparked significant debate among readers and critics regarding its pacing and plausibility .
